The role of Customer Integration / API / EDI Analyst is to support customers in integrating customer data systems with Dayton Freight systems.  This is done though supporting API integrations, configuring and maintaining customer/partner EDI communications, and providing other integration data as needed.  The Customer Integration team works directly with customers, third party integrators, and internal departments.

  • Provide integration support for the Dayton Freight API, validating proper setup and use when applicable
  • Analyze, design, and develop customer EDI integrations; including communication setup, map editing, and business rule processes
  • Attend team meetings as an active participant providing input on current issues/tasks and feedback on completed items.
  • Communicate effectively with team members, end users, and customers
  • Monitor for errors within EDI Package (IBM B2B Integration Suite)
  • Work with customers on data integrity issues.
  • Document processes and process changes
  • Act as a liaison between internal customers and external customers, researching a providing answers to data questions
  • Escalate items to management or software developers as needed

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Understanding of structured data such as XML/JSON
  • Understanding of Web Services/API’s (SOAP/REST)
  • Database fundamentals including querying and updating tables using SQL
  • EDI Translation Software Information
    • IBM Sterling B2B Integrator
    • Transaction Sets: 204 (Load Tender), 210 (Invoice), 211 (Bill of Lading), 212 (Delivery Manifest), 214 (Shipment Status), 820 (Remittance Advice), 990 (Response to Load Tender), 997 (Acknowledgement)
